Hi there
Have you had any investigations of your bladder?
I went through this earlier this year because I was so sick and tired of constantly needing to pee.
If I went out somewhere the first thing I had to do was find out where the toilets were.
When I had a social life people, even strangers were commenting about the amount of times I went for a pee. It was so embarrassing.
My GP referred me to the Urology Clinic, and in June I saw one of the consultants at the hospital.
He decided to put me on some medication to help with the constant urge to pee and it works a treat.
I now only go a couple of times per day (and in the night!) instead of going pretty much every hour or sometimes more, but still feeling the need to wee when I got off the toilet.
It took a few appointments to get there, but I did in the end.
Is this something your GP would be prepared to help you with?
If not, change your doctor or surgery. Easier said than done I know. But sometimes we have to keep nagging our GP's to help us.
I hope this may help in some small way.
